vivado怎么打开项目代码
时间: 2023-11-01 13:07:26 浏览: 418
要打开Vivado中的项目代码,可以按照以下步骤进行操作:
1. 打开Vivado软件。
2. 在Vivado主界面中,选择“Open Project”选项。
3. 在弹出的对话框中,选择你要打开的项目所在的.xpr文件。
4. 点击“Open”按钮,即可打开项目代码。
另外,如果你手上有教学案例或其他人的开源代码,可以将整个工程文件解压后,找到.xpr文件,然后按照上述步骤打开即可。
相关问题
vivado车牌识别代码
车牌识别是一个涉及到多种技术的综合性项目,需要涉及图像处理、机器学习、计算机视觉等多个领域的知识。在 Vivado 中实现车牌识别需要使用 FPGA 芯片连接相机进行图像采集和处理,可以使用 Vivado HLS 来实现算法部分,再将代码综合到 Vivado 中进行硬件设计。
以下是车牌识别的大致流程:
1. 图像采集:使用相机或者其他图像采集设备采集车辆的图像。
2. 预处理:对采集到的图像进行预处理,包括图像增强、灰度化、二值化等操作,以便后续处理。
3. 特征提取:对预处理后的图像进行特征提取,可以使用 Haar 特征、LBP 特征、HOG 特征等算法。
4. 特征匹配:将提取出的特征与车牌模板进行匹配,可以使用 SVM、KNN 等机器学习算法进行分类。
5. 车牌定位:定位车牌在图像中的位置,可以使用边缘检测、轮廓检测等算法。
6. 车牌识别:对定位到的车牌进行识别,可以使用 OCR(Optical Character Recognition)算法进行字符识别。
在 Vivado 中实现车牌识别需要进行以下步骤:
1. 使用 Vivado HLS 实现车牌识别算法,将其编译成可综合的 RTL 代码。
2. 在 Vivado 中进行硬件设计,包括对 FPGA 芯片进行配置、添加 IP 核、进行时序约束等操作。
3. 将编译好的 RTL 代码综合到 Vivado 中,生成比特流文件。
4. 将比特流文件下载到 FPGA 芯片中,与相机进行连接,进行车牌识别。
由于涉及到多个领域的知识,车牌识别的实现比较复杂,需要有较强的算法和硬件设计能力。如果你需要具体的代码实现,可以参考开源的车牌识别项目,如 EasyPR、OpenALPR 等。
vivado流水灯代码
Vivado流水灯设计代码可以通过编写Verilog代码实现。您可以参考下面的步骤来编写流水灯的Verilog代码:
1. 打开Vivado软件并创建一个新的项目。
2. 在Project Manager中点击Add Sources图标,选择创建一个新的源文件。
3. 在源文件中编写Verilog代码来描述流水灯的功能和逻辑。可以使用计数器和移位寄存器等元件来实现流水灯效果。
4. 编写完代码后,点击Compile按钮进行代码编译。
5. 编译成功后,使用Constraint Wizard来分配管脚并生成比特流文件。
6. 下载比特流文件到您的FPGA开发板上进行测试。
请注意,具体的流水灯代码会根据您的需求和FPGA开发板型号而有所不同。您可以在相关资源网站或者论坛上搜索与您的开发板型号和Vivado版本相匹配的流水灯代码示例。另外,在CSDN文库中有一份关于Vivado下LED流水灯实验的源码资源,您可以参考该资源来编写代码。
阅读全文